Sober

adjective
/ˈsoʊbər/

Meaning

not affected by alcohol; serious and thoughtful; moderate
not affected by alcohol; serious, sensible, and solemn

Example Sentences

He remained sober throughout the celebration.

He gave a sober speech about the challenges ahead.

Example Expressions

sober as a judge

Synonyms

temperate, serious, grave, moderate, abstinent, solemn, thoughtful, sensible, clear-headed
